Asbisc Enterprises 5-Year Yield-on-Cost % Calculation

Dividend Yield % and dividend growth of a stock is an important factor for income investors. But if company A raises its dividend constantly faster than company B, company A's future dividend yield might be much higher than Company B's even if their yields are the same now and their stock prices do not change.

Yield on Cost assumes that you buy and the stock today, and hold it for 5 years. If the company raises it dividends at the same rate as it did over the past 5 years, the dividends investors receive annually in 5 years relative to the stock price today.

Therefore, Yield-on-Cost of Asbisc Enterprises is calculated as

Yield-on-Cost=Dividend Yield %*(1+Dividend Growth Rate)^5

Asbisc Enterprises Business Description

Asbisc Enterprises PLC is engaged in the trading and distribution of computer hardware and software. It distributes IT components (to assemblers, system integrators, local brands, and retail) as well as A-branded finished products like smartphones, desktop PCs, laptops, servers, and networking to SMB and retail. The Group purchases the majority of its products from international brands, including Apple, Logitech, Intel, Seagate, etc. Additionally, a certain part of its revenue is generated from the sale of IT products under its private labels: AENO, Canyon, Prestigio Solutions, and LORGAR. The Group operates in four principal geographical areas: the Former Soviet Union (its key revenue-generating market), Central Eastern Europe, Western Europe, and the Middle East and Africa.
